Transaction 56cfacb0840a125c7226c2c5f8d050be929a93dcff9c7038eba63bda2ec2884a

2 Input
2 Outputs
  • 56cfacb0840a125c7226c2c5f8d050be929a93dcff9c7038eba63bda2ec2884a:0
  • value  22760000
    address  1zYC68XgRCGQiT1N6Q2XD6Z5h95Essxw9
  • 56cfacb0840a125c7226c2c5f8d050be929a93dcff9c7038eba63bda2ec2884a:1
  • value  17493
    address  18ZPQgbKArF426aB66Z7NXhkCQ6jjK1AYp